Namibia faces shortage of arbitrators as labour cases rise

Namibia is experiencing a shortage of arbitrators while labour cases continue to pile up on a daily basis. 

Labour Commissioner Kyllikki Sihlahla says a staff retreat at Swakopmund is underway to re-engineer the Labour Commission's business strategy and address the challenges.

Omega 3 residents decry lack of government services

Community members in the Omega 3 Area of Kongola Constituency say they lack access to government services.  

Agriculture is a key office that faces significant challenges, as it currently offers limited services and lacks daily management.

Agriculture ministry hosts STAS workshop.

The Ministry of Agriculture, Fisheries, Water and Land Reform is hosting the Strategy for the Transformation of the Agri-food Sector (STAS) workshop.

The workshop aims to kick-start the implementation of the strategy and discuss financing modalities as well as monitoring and evaluation.

Tsumis Arid Zone Agricultural College set to reopen in Hardap Region

Plans are underway to reopen the Tsumis Arid Zone Agricultural College (TAZAC) at Tsumis Park in the Hardap Region.

This comes after Hardap Governor Rian McNab submitted a proposal to the Minister of Agriculture, Fisheries, Water and Land Reform requesting permission to carry out the plan.
